To your health, Just A Mom Notes:This all sounds great—but what about the parent who can’t make it to Saturday markets because they’re running kids everywhere? What about families who can’t afford organic? What about kids who won’t eat vegetables? What if the time it takes to prepare fresh, wholesome food is too much for a single parent juggling multiple children? I hear parents ask these questions and make statements like: I don’t have time to read all the ingredients. Packaged foods are easy, and the kids like them. I once had a mom look me straight in the eyes and say that changing the way they shop and eat feels too hard, too expensive, and simply too much to ask of families who are already struggling. I get it. My response is always the same: one step at a time. Make one healthy change a week. As for organic being too expensive—I understand. I was there too. That’s why I used the Clean 15 and Dirty Dozen lists to guide my choices. More stores, including Walmart and local grocery stores, are now carrying organic produce at more reasonable prices.
